What represents the most frequently encountered type of instrumentation signal?
A circuitry system utilizing the "current loop" principle relies on the series circuit concept where the current remains consistent across all elements, preventing signal inaccuracies stemming from wiring resistance. Currently, the widely adopted standard for analog current signals is the "4 to 20 milliamp current loop".

How does the pneumatic system function and operate fundamentally?
Operating Mechanism of Pneumatic Systems
Pneumatic systems function based on the concept of compressed air exerting and conveying force. When a gas is enclosed within a confined space under high pressure, it accumulates potential energy. Through the utilization of sophisticated mechanisms, this force can be regulated and directed to accomplish productive tasks.

What constitutes a drawback of utilizing a pneumatic system?
The endurance of pneumatic systems is inferior to their hydraulic counterparts, primarily because they are prone to freezing due to the accumulation of moisture within the system. When addressing issues with a pneumatic system, the initial step involves inspecting the?
Diagnostic Procedures:
Verify the Airflow Provision: Confirm that the compressor is delivering sufficient pressure.
Examine Filtration and Control Devices: Contaminated filters may impede air circulation, resulting in decreased pressure. ...
Detect Air Escapes: Leaks can similarly lead to pressure diminution, hence adhere to the guidelines detailed in the air leakage segment.
